Q: Is 5,416,372 a Prime Number?
A: No, 5,416,372 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 5416372 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 13 26 52 104,161 208,322 416,644 1,354,093 2,708,186 and 5,416,372, with no remainder.
Since 5,416,372 cannot be divided by just 1 and 5,416,372, it is not a prime number.
